RIP.FUN is an online platform for opening real trading card packs, including Pokémon and One Piece TCG, from any device, with a built-in marketplace and physical card redemption. RIP.FUN's Twitter Score is 90 out of 1000 (a Good rating) as of September 2026, ranking #8,405 (top 5%) among 487,142 tracked accounts.
RIP.FUN operates rip.fun, co-founded by obscur and Joseph. The platform lets users rip real packs remotely, collect the cards digitally, trade on its marketplace, and redeem physical copies. Its public launch was announced in February 2026, opening access to anyone worldwide.
RIP.FUN offers a Mystery Cards product alongside standard pack ripping. The platform is Web2 and fiat-oriented, with no token or on-chain product identified, distinguishing it from crypto-native pack-ripping competitors such as Phygitals on Solana and collect.rip. In June 2026, RIP.FUN received physical cards from Phygitals, and around the same time posted its first hiring role for a Sales and Partnerships Lead, noting that no crypto or Web3 experience was required.
